Subject: Re: [PATCH 1/5 v9] arm: omap: usb: ehci and ohci hwmod structures
 for omap4

Keshava,

I've just replied to your previous v8 version about the comments you 
didn't take into account.
I just have one minor nit on that one I missed previously, plus a couple 
of clarifications.

On 9/15/2011 3:22 PM, Munegowda, Keshava wrote:
> From: Benoit Cousson<b-cousson@...com>
>
> Following 4 hwmod structures are added:
> UHH hwmod of usbhs with uhh base address and functional clock,
> EHCI hwmod with irq and base address,
> OHCI hwmod with irq and base address,
> TLL hwmod of usbhs with the TLL base address and irq.

> +static struct omap_hwmod omap44xx_usb_host_hs_hwmod = {
> +	.name		= "usbhs_uhh",
> +	.class		=&omap44xx_usb_host_hs_hwmod_class,
> +	.clkdm_name	= "l3_init_clkdm",
> +	.main_clk	= "usb_host_hs_fck",
> +	.prcm = {
> +		.omap4 = {
> +			.clkctrl_offs = OMAP4_CM_L3INIT_USB_HOST_CLKCTRL_OFFSET,
> +			.context_offs = OMAP4_RM_L3INIT_USB_HOST_CONTEXT_OFFSET,
> +			.modulemode   = MODULEMODE_SWCTRL,
> +		},
> +	},
> +	.slaves		= omap44xx_usb_host_hs_slaves,
> +	.slaves_cnt	= ARRAY_SIZE(omap44xx_usb_host_hs_slaves),
> +	.masters	= omap44xx_usb_host_hs_masters,
> +	.masters_cnt	= ARRAY_SIZE(omap44xx_usb_host_hs_masters),
> +	.flags		= HWMOD_SWSUP_SIDLE | HWMOD_SWSUP_MSTANDBY,

Why do you need these flags? These flags are reserved for non-standard 
behavior / HW bugs. I know that this IP is full of various bugs, but it 
will be nice to add some explanation in the changelog and a small 
comment here as well.

> +static struct omap_hwmod omap44xx_usbhs_ohci_hwmod = {
> +	.name		= "usbhs_ohci",
> +	.class		=&omap44xx_usbhs_ohci_hwmod_class,
> +	.clkdm_name	= "l3_init_clkdm",
> +	.mpu_irqs	= omap44xx_usbhs_ohci_irqs,
> +	.slaves		= omap44xx_usbhs_ohci_slaves,
> +	.slaves_cnt	= ARRAY_SIZE(omap44xx_usbhs_ohci_slaves),
> +	.masters	= omap44xx_usbhs_ohci_masters,
> +	.masters_cnt	= ARRAY_SIZE(omap44xx_usbhs_ohci_masters),
> +	.omap_chip	= OMAP_CHIP_INIT(CHIP_IS_OMAP4430),
> +	.flags		= HWMOD_INIT_NO_RESET | HWMOD_NO_IDLEST,

Same question about these flags. Why do you need these? Please add some 
explanation.

That comment is applicable for the remaining flags. These flags are 
probably all needed for that kind of IP, but the least you should do is 
to add some explanation.
